Work Step by Step
Divide each term in the polynomial by the monomial. Subtract the powers of the variables to simplify each term.
(16y$^2$-8y)$\div$y=$\frac{16y^2}{y}$-$\frac{8y}{y}$=16y$^{(2-1)}$-8(1)=16y-8
Check the answer.
y(16y-8)=16y(y)-8(y)=16y$^2$-8y
